Cheapest Available Independence and Nearby 2 Bedroom Apartments

As of April 11, 2025 the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it in Independence, WI is the 2BR Rent based on 30% of income Model starting from $746 at Galesville Greens . The second most affordable Independence 2 Bedroom is the 2 Bed, 1 Bath Model at Thousand Oaks Apartments starting at $805 . The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Independence is currently $1,658.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in Independence:

Getting Around Independence, WI

Walk Score®

22 / 100

Car-Dependent

Almost all errands require a car

Bike Score®

34 / 100

Somewhat Bikeable

Minimal bike infrastructure
